Solar pumps saving animals at Bandipur National Park: Report

Animals at Bandipur National Park are facing water shortage due to poor rain in the region. According to NIE the forest department has decided to use solar pumps to ease the situation. Forest department is taking to help of solar pumps to fill the partially dried up lakes and ponds in the park. Out of […]

India imported 84% of solar cells and modules from China in FY16

At least 84% of solar cells and modules imports were from China alone in 2015-16. As much as $1.96 worth of solar cells and modules were imported from China against the total imports of these equipment of $2.34 billion in 2015-16, New and Renewable Energy Minister Piyush Goyal stated in a written reply to Rajya […]
